Our 8th meetup was organized in ABSOULTE BARBEQUE, they have branches but we have visited their recently opened one in BTM layout. I have heard about Absolute Barbeque through my hubby who visits Marthahalli branch with his colleagues.
Sunday evening around 7:30 p.m. we visited Absolute Barbeque, this time I was happy to see some new faces and we had a small intro. It was a pleasant experience with their wish grill menu. In short I would say, “All in one plate” – It was my very first time to see all in one plate (chicken, fish, crab, squid, shrimp, mutton, and duck) – “LUCKY ME”.
The place was too good, well suits for family get together and hangouts with friends. Also their wish grill well decorated the place, with beautiful lightings and awesome colors in the wall makes feel good. The most important thing is their valet parking, a tension free.
First of all we were served with starters based with chicken, cheese corn balls, American cheesy potatoes, prawn, potatoes, fish, squid and tandoori tangdi finally but everyone loved was caramelized barbecued pineapple which was not mentioned in the menu. Also the squid it was cooked to the right consistency and was too good. Then comes the wish grill with exotic selection of vegetarian and non-vegetarian which was induced with AB’s Signature Sauces.
Coming to the main course, there was four vegetarian and non-vegetarian gravies, which was cooked up to the best taste. Non-vegetarian curries – Sri Lankan shrimp curry was too good, mutton (Shahi Gosht) was cooked to the top most level, and it was soft as would melt in the mouth of kids and Chicken Dum Briyani. Vegetarian gravies are also too good, I love one of the gravy with dal (sorry forgot the name) and steamed rice.
Last but not least, everyone’s favorite Dessert – Cheese Cake, Phirnee, Kewra with Rabdi (I was always tempted when I see this dish in the cookery shows, as it was my first time never knew the taste, but the fellow foodies tasted it told it was not the best), Gulab Jamun, Chenna payeesh was delicious, watermelon shorbhet was good.
Ice cream actually everyone would be drooling for Ice-cream’s but I never, just like that would have it. This time I tasted the Pan Ice cream, it was delicious.
I would say the Pan Ice cream and Caramalized Barbecued Pineapple are the must to try recipe in AB’s.
